Spray Equipment Repairer Lead
About the role
This position supports sales efforts at a Sherwin-Williams paint store, servicing both wholesale and retail customers. Responsibilities include repairing various types of spray equipment, conducting hydraulic and warranty repairs, rebuilding pumps, educating employees and customers on spray equipment, and maintaining inventory.
Responsibilities
- Support sales efforts at a Sherwin-Williams paint store
- Perform repairs on all types of spray equipment (e.g. airless, conventional, electrostatic, pressure washers)
- Conduct hydraulic and warranty repairs
- Rebuild pumps
- Educate other employees and customers on spray equipment
- Maintain an inventory of spray parts
